一、准备工作与环境配置
搭建手机服务器需选择骁龙855及以上处理器、6GB内存的安卓设备,建议开启开发者模式并获取Root权限以实现高级网络配置。网络环境需保证50Mbps以上带宽,建议使用静态IP或配置DDNS动态域名解析服务。
- 安卓8.0+系统版本
- 64GB可用存储空间
- 支持5GHz Wi-Fi连接
二、核心软件选择与安装
推荐使用KSWEB作为集成服务器环境,其内置Apache/Nginx、MySQL和PHP支持,通过应用市场安装后需初始化数据库并配置FTP服务。Termux可作为补充工具安装Python/Node.js环境,配合SSH实现远程终端管理。
- Google Play下载KSWEB安装包
- 配置httpd服务端口(默认8080)
- 导入网站文件至htdocs目录
三、服务器安全加固方案
修改默认SSH端口并禁用root远程登录,建议使用RSA密钥替代密码认证。每周通过apt upgrade
更新安全补丁,安装Fail2ban防止暴力破解。关键数据需配置自动备份至云端存储。
风险类型 | 防护工具 |
---|---|
端口扫描 | UFW防火墙 |
暴力破解 | Fail2ban |
数据泄露 | Veracrypt加密 |
四、服务器维护与故障排查
使用htop
命令监控资源占用,当CPU持续超过80%时应排查异常进程。数据库连接失败需检查mysqld服务状态及3306端口占用情况。建议每月执行文件系统完整性校验并记录安全日志。
通过合理选择硬件设备与服务器软件组合,配合严格的安全防护策略,可将安卓手机打造为稳定的轻量级服务器。运维过程中需重点关注系统更新与访问控制,建议配合自动化运维工具提升管理效率。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/441936.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。